## Validex 4.2 — changed defaults

Plugin discovery now defaults to lazy loading; validators register on first use instead of at startup. Cuts cold-start by ~40% on the Ostrava cluster. Strict-mode schema checks are now ON by default — third-party plugins failing contract checks get quarantined, not silently skipped. Pin `discovery_mode: eager` if your plugin does init-time side effects. Flag for the sync: quarantine alerts are noisy until tuned. New installs ship with the following defaults.

deployment values, tawif-kageg:
zorael:
  log_level: debug
  metrics_host: metrics.zorael.qorvelsys.internal
  pin: 3988
  pool_size: 32

/*
 * OFFLINE_SYNC_WINDOW_HOURS sets how long the Marshpoint field-survey
 * app holds queued submissions before forcing a conflict check on
 * reconnect. Surveyors in the Dunharrow basin often work 6–8 hours
 * without signal, so keep this at or above 12. Lowering it causes
 * silent record drops on flaky links. Changes here must be verified
 * against the release identified by the build token below.
 */

build token for fajop-kageg: htk14_a2d40227103e0f

## Artifact Signing — Post-Incident Notes

Following the stale-cache bug in the Marlowe build pipeline, all artifacts now embed a cache-bust timestamp at signing time. If you're on call and a consumer reports outdated binaries, verify the timestamp before purging the CDN. Re-signing is required after any manual purge, and the key you should use for that is listed here.

signing key of yahig-hagug = bky3_1Kv

**14:22** — Confirmed root cause: the Ferrowick events table was partitioned by month, but the archiver job assumed weekly partitions and dropped the wrong range, taking out live October data. Restore from snapshot began 14:35, completed 15:10. Writes were queued, not lost. Mitigation: partition scheme is now read from the catalog instead of hardcoded. Release manager should hold the pending cut until the patched archiver is verified in staging. The candidate build under verification is noted below.

build token for tawif-bahip: htk31_68bba16e1afabfef4ecc69408c06f16